Our team delivers a diverse range of transportation projects for funding agencies, national and local governments, highways authorities and private sector clients. From major infrastructure programs to smaller, technically complex projects, you'll gain exposure to a wide variety of work. As part of multidisciplinary teams, you'll have the opportunity to broaden your knowledge, build practical skills and develop an understanding of the full project lifecycle.

We are looking for a Civil Engineering Intern to join our Cairns team.

How you'll make a difference:

- Support projects across different stages of the project lifecycle,



from concept design through to construction and opening.
- Assist with engineering design, project coordination, technical documentation and site activities under the guidance of experienced engineers.
- Contribute to developing innovative and sustainable solutions to real-world engineering challenges.
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to help deliver major roadway and transport infrastructure projects.
- Participate in project meetings, site visits and learning opportunities to build your technical knowledge and professional skills.
- Gain hands‑on experience while working alongside industry experts on projects that help shape communities.

What Our Summer Internship Program Offers

- 12-week paid internship (mid-November to mid-February)
- Real project experience: Contribute to meaningful work and apply your university learning to real-world projects from day one.
- Exposure to iconic projects: Be part of projects that help shape communities, cities and infrastructure across Australia and New Zealand.
- AECOM Summer Series: Connect with senior leaders from across our business through an exclusive program of presentations providing insight into different career pathways and areas of expertise.
- Work alongside technical experts:Work alongside graduates, technical experts, and industry leaders.
- Be part of a global business: Experience the benefits of working for a global consultancy, with opportunities to collaborate across teams, markets and geographies.
- Pathway to graduate employment: Successful interns may be considered for future graduate opportunities, providing a direct pathway into AECOM's Graduate Program.




- Summer Intern attributes: Interns who are curious and excited to apply their studies in a professional environment. You'll bring solid communication and teamwork skills, a positive and proactive attitude, adaptability, and a commitment to professionalism and integrity.
- Bachelor's Degree: Candidates in their final or penultimate year of a Bachelor's or Postgraduate degree in Civil Engineering with a strong interest in transport and roads.
- Commencement: Able to work full time hours from 16 November 2026 - 19 February 2027.
- Working Rights: You must have full working rights to work in Australia or New Zealand before applying. We do accept candidates with student and graduate visas.
